#5794f1 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#5794f1 is composed of 34.1% red, 58% green and 94.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 63.9% cyan, 38.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 5.5% black. It has a hue angle of 216.2 degrees, a saturation of 84.6% and a lightness of 64.3%. #5794f1 color hex could be obtained by blending #aeffff with #0029e3. Closest websafe color is: #6699ff.

#5794f1 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#5794f1 has RGB values of R:87, G:148, B:241 and CMYK values of C:0.64, M:0.39, Y:0,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 5739761.

Shades and Tints of #5794f1
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#01060d is the darkest color, while #fafcff is the lightest one.

Tones of #5794f1
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9da3ab is the less saturated color, while #4991ff is the most saturated one.
